CALEDO – APPLICATION OF Solvation Science – opened in 2025
CALEDO, the second research building dedicated to Solvation Science, was officially opened in October 2025. CALEDO stands for Center for Advanced Liquid-Phase Engineering Dortmund and provides space for over 100 Solvation scientists. The main research focus is on three application areas where liquid phases play a crucial role: reactions, separations, and formulations.
ZEMOS – Home of Solvation Science – opened in 2016
Officially opened in 2016, ZEMOS is the first research building for Solvation Science in the world. It offers the most advanced facilities in spectroscopy, simulation and solvation to more than 100 scientists.
